Output f089af5e53bc39b9b2ed0ece20f36c4c900bd58731fbb84f29cb1787fc3ac786:2

value
3043683250
script pubkey
OP_0 OP_PUSHBYTES_20 a6f0b4cf6d2473dcc2e93600362054cbc9d81eef
address
tb1q5mctfnmdy3eaeshfxcqrvgz5e0yas8h0hf0mh6
transaction
f089af5e53bc39b9b2ed0ece20f36c4c900bd58731fbb84f29cb1787fc3ac786
confirmations
70118
spent
true